Trains for the Lunar New Year 2026 (Year of the Horse) are fully booked: Railway industry adds thousands of tickets for peak season.

Thanh VinhJanuary 22, 2026 14:51

The railway sector is adding 22 trains to the North and 11 trains to the South as tickets for many peak routes are already sold out. Ticket prices have increased by 5-10% to upgrade service quality.

The surge in demand for people returning home and traveling during the Lunar New Year holiday has resulted in many trains being fully booked, especially on the North-South route. To alleviate the pressure, the railway industry is implementing a plan to increase the number of trains and adjust ticket prices due to rising fuel costs and investments in improved services.

Adding thousands of seats on key routes in the North.

According to the railway sector, due to many Tet holiday trains being fully booked during peak days, especially on the North-South route, from February 14th to 22nd, the unit organized an additional 22 regional passenger trains. The routes being reinforced include Hanoi - Da Nang, Hanoi - Vinh, and Hanoi - Lao Cai, providing approximately 7,300 seats.

Specifically, on the Hanoi - Da Nang route, the railway will add train SE17 departing from Hanoi on the evening of February 13th and train SE18 departing from Da Nang on the afternoon of February 14th. For the Hanoi - Lao Cai route, SP1 trains will run extra evenings on February 17th, 18th, and 19th; in the opposite direction, train SP2 will run on the evening of February 20th to serve tourists traveling to Sa Pa.

The Hanoi-Vinh route, being a hub for a large number of workers and students, has been allocated the most additional services. Trains NA3, NA8, NA6, and NA4 will operate continuously from February 14th to 22nd. In addition, high-quality trains such as SE34, SE36, and SE38 will also be added on February 19th and 20th to alleviate congestion during daytime hours.

Southern market and transportation plan overview

In the southern region, 11 regional trains on the Saigon - Nha Trang, Saigon - Tam Ky, and Saigon - Da Nang routes have been added, providing approximately 5,500 additional seats. The transportation plan for the Lunar New Year 2026 (Year of the Horse) runs from February 3rd to March 8th (corresponding to the 16th day of the 12th lunar month to the 20th day of the 1st lunar month).

In total, the railway sector deployed 62 trains with 791 carriages, providing approximately 384,000 seats, an increase of about 7% compared to the previous year. As of January 21st, the total number of tickets sold reached approximately 248,000, equivalent to 73% of the previous year's output, with nearly 70% of transactions conducted online.

Rising ticket prices and airline support options.

Train ticket prices for this year's Tet holiday have increased by an average of 5-10% compared to normal days. The reason is attributed to increased fuel and input material costs, and the railway industry is carrying out renovations and upgrades to more than 100 passenger carriages.

On the Ho Chi Minh City - Hanoi route, soft seat tickets cost around 2 million VND; sleeper tickets range from 3.4 million to 3.8 million VND per way during peak days. For shorter routes such as Ho Chi Minh City - Da Nang or Quy Nhon, prices range from a few hundred thousand to 3 million VND depending on the type of seat.

In parallel with the railway system, the Vietnam Civil Aviation Authority has requested the implementation of night flights at six local airports: Tho Xuan, Dong Hoi, Chu Lai, Phu Cat, Pleiku, and Tuy Hoa. Vietnam Airlines Group has provided more than 3.5 million seats, while Vietjet has also launched approximately 2.5 million domestic tickets to meet the increased travel demand of passengers.
